Jalisco Express

All aboard! A chilled blast of Don Julio Blanco Tequila with coffee liqueur and a hearty dose of espresso. Served straight up with three coffee beans... next stop Mexico!
Jalisco Express

Ingredients

  • 1.5oz

    Don Julio Blanco Tequila

  • 0.5oz

    Coffee Liqueur

  • 1.75oz

    Espresso

  • 0.5oz

    Simple Syrup

  • 3

    Coffee Beans (Garnish)

Method

  • Preparation
    1. Shake all ingredients vigorously with ice.
    2. Fine strain into a chilled Martini glass.
    3. Garnish with 3 Coffee Beans.

History of the drink

The Espresso Martini was created in the 1983 by bartender Dick Bradsell. He worked at the Soho Brasserie in London and was asked to make a drink for a fashion model who said she wanted something that would "wake me up, and then f*ck me up". Bradsell came up with a mix of vodka, coffee liqueur, and espresso, and the Espresso Martini was born. The drink quickly gained popularity and has been a staple of cocktail menus ever since.
